Oleksiy Zakharov, bassoon

Oleksiy has built a freelance performing and teaching career in New York City. Originally from Ukraine, Oleksiy’s credentials include receiving a master’s degree from The Julliard School, a bachelor’s degree from Oberlin Conservatory, and a post-graduate diploma in orchestral performance from Manhattan School of Music. From 2009 to 2015, he held the positions of acting associate principal bassoon with the Los Angeles Philharmonic and second bassoon with the Indianapolis Symphony Orchestra. His festival participation includes Verbier and Schleswig-Holstein. Oleksiy is also a bassoon technician and specialist and typically spends his free time servicing, restoring, and repairing instruments on the East Coast.
